The Muttluks Deluxe Winter Dog Boots offer decent protection but face issues with longevity and ease of use. Users appreciate the warmth and water repellency but often find the boots too expensive and difficult to keep on their dogs' paws.
These boots keep dogs' paws warm and dry in harsh winter conditions.
The boots stay on better due to the double velcro straps.
The boots are relatively easy to put on, especially with the zipper design.
The boots often come apart after a few uses.
There are irregularities in the sizes, leading to differences in fitting for each boot.
Tip: Adjust the boots to the most comfortable fit depending on the dog’s paws.
Users feel the product is overpriced for the value and durability it offers.
Factors: frequent use, wet conditions, active dogs
Mixed feedback; some users report the boots falling off, especially during strenuous activities.
The durability varies; many users report issues within a few uses.
Some users find them easy to put on, while others have difficulty with the velcro straps.
Yes, the boots come in different sizes for front and back paws due to size disparity.
They are priced at $110 for a set of 4 boots.
